All these songs contain vital information of one form or another that is gone if the song is taken out.
If you start removing songs from this movie the entire story falls apart.
Without the song, we don’t understand how they feel, and without that, their actions later in the movie would make no sense.
Take out “The Other Side” and Hugh Jackman’s P.T. Barnum and Zac Efron’s Philip Carlyle never become partners, because that entire transaction takes place in a song.
